The cheapest way to get from Clonskeagh to Clonsilla is to bus which costs €3 and takes 1h 26m.
The fastest way to get from Clonskeagh to Clonsilla is to taxi which takes 22 min and costs €30 - €40.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from RTÉ Studios and arriving at Clonsilla Link Road.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 1h 26m.
No, there is no direct train from Clonskeagh to Clonsilla. However, there are services departing from Milltown and arriving at Clonsilla via Broombridge.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 6m.
The distance between Clonskeagh and Clonsilla is 17 km. The road distance is 17.9 km.
The best way to get from Clonskeagh to Clonsilla without a car is to tram and train which takes 1h 6m and costs €3 - €6.
It takes approximately 1h 6m to get from Clonskeagh to Clonsilla, including transfers.
